The How-To Festival is the Lawrence Public Library's annual celebration of our community's knowledge, skills, and talents. This year we will have presenters offering demonstrations or sharing information in the library's auditorium and atrium and outside on the library lawn to allow our attendees to take in Lawrence’s diverse know-how at their own pace.
